The Global Markets Chief Operating Office is responsible for the execution of a range of operational, strategic and business transformation initiatives.
Working closely with a range of Group and IB&M stakeholders, the Chief Operating Office focuses on enabling across the Markets business.
This includes risk and controls management, business change, prioritization and delivery of initiatives, and ongoing business improvementDo work that matters:
In this newly created role, you will be accountable for delivery of strategic technology change in Global Markets business across Fixed Income, Rates and Currency.
You will work with stakeholders of all levels of seniority across the Group as you assist in delivery of Global Markets strategy, whilst ensuring ongoing awareness and review of risks.
- Responsible as Product owner for delivery scrums in IB&M technology
- On daytoday basis lead the delivery team by providing business context, clarity and product vision
- Work with sales and trading business to capture business requirements, prioritise and relay them to technology development teams
- Maintain a well prioritised Backlog to deliver business and customer outcomes
- Manage senior business and technical stakeholders to ensure that prioritisation is well understood and agreed to
- Lead and develop product roadmap through engagement with senior stakeholders/business heads.
- Incorporate tools such as design thinking and analytics to feed into product development
- Release prototypes and iterate a product that meets customer needs and achieves the business goals
- Formulate hypotheses to validate customer problems and define clear learning objectives that will inform product roadmap and prioritisation decisions
- Accountable for addressing any impediments, driving decisions and resolve any conflicts
- Proactively identify, articulate and manage risks and compliance across your product
- Work with GM COO, Line 1 & Line 2 Risk teams and Compliance ensure adherence to Global Markets policies across platforms you are responsible for
We're interested in hearing from people who have:
- Previous experience as Product owner or Product Manager or Scrum master or Technical Analyst in Financial Markets technology delivery environment
- Experience with Murex is preferred
- Scrum Alliance certification such as CSPO or CSM are desirable
- Sound knowledge of financial markets especially Foreign exchange, Fixed Income & Rates
- Proven track record of delivery of large complex project is preferred
- Proven track record of collaboration across multiple teams
- Strong negotiation skills and ability to manage multiple priorities
- Good understanding of trading platforms is preferred
- Minimum 5yr+ experience working in Agile delivery
